Output 6ddf24a8885922d319216a924fa1c5d25bab4fc55810c581c2beb37395380990:5

value
494509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c335fbffe3285536c7e5b72ae4539926293f27a OP_EQUAL
address
3Fvvsztx7jkugefE5j5gU5vUPHjy5zoLzq
transaction
6ddf24a8885922d319216a924fa1c5d25bab4fc55810c581c2beb37395380990
spent
true